Crockpot Garlic Parmesan Chicken and Potatoes


  • Author: Goldie Clark
  • Total Time: 6 hours 15 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Gluten Free

Description

A delicious and easy recipe for garlic parmesan chicken and potatoes made in a crockpot.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 pound baby potatoes, halved
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h parsley for garnish

Instructions

  1. Place the chicken breasts in the bottom of the crockpot.
  2. Add the halved baby potatoes on top of the chicken.
  3. In a bowl, mix together the melted butter, minced garlic, Parmesan cheese,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per.
  4. Pour the mixture over the chicken and potatoes in the crockpot.
  5. Cover and cook on low for 6-7 hours or on high for 3-4 hours, until the chicken is cooked through and the potatoes are tender.
  6. Garnish with fresh parsley before serving.

Notes

  • For a creamier sauce, add a splash of heavy cream before serving.
  • Feel free to add other vegetables like carrots or green beans.
  •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
